类的使用
com.thoughtworks.qdox.parser.structs.TypeDef
使用TypeDef的程序包
程序包
说明
Provides classes which transform the structs from the JavaParser to the Java model elements
Provides the default implementation of the classes which transform the structs from the JavaParser to the Java model elements
Provides classes which make it possible to resolve expression values
Provides simple models to be constructed by the parser.
-
com.thoughtworks.qdox.builder中TypeDef的使用
参数类型为TypeDef的com.thoughtworks.qdox.builder中的方法修饰符和类型方法说明static DefaultJavaTypeTypeAssembler.createUnresolved(TypeDef typeDef, int dimensions, TypeResolver typeResolver) this one is specific for those cases where dimensions can be part of both the type and identifier i.e. private String[] matrix[]; //field public abstract String[] getMatrix[](); //methodstatic DefaultJavaTypeTypeAssembler.createUnresolved(TypeDef typeDef, TypeResolver typeResolver) 类型变量类型为TypeDef的com.thoughtworks.qdox.builder中的方法参数 -
com.thoughtworks.qdox.builder.impl中TypeDef的使用
类型变量类型为TypeDef的com.thoughtworks.qdox.builder.impl中的方法参数 -
com.thoughtworks.qdox.parser.expression中TypeDef的使用
-
com.thoughtworks.qdox.parser.structs中TypeDef的使用
修饰符和类型类说明classWildcardTypeDef must be a subclass of TypeDef, so it can be used in other classes.修饰符和类型方法说明MethodDef.getReturnType()ModuleDef.ProvidesDef.getService()ModuleDef.UsesDef.getService()FieldDef.getType()AnnoDef.getTypeDef()WildcardTypeDef.getTypeDef()返回变量类型为TypeDef的类型的com.thoughtworks.qdox.parser.structs中的方法修饰符和类型方法说明TypeDef.getActualArgumentTypes()TypeVariableDef.getBounds()MethodDef.getExceptions()ClassDef.getExtends()ModuleDef.ProvidesDef.getImplementations()ClassDef.getImplements()类型变量类型为TypeDef的com.thoughtworks.qdox.parser.structs中的方法参数修饰符和类型方法说明voidTypeDef.setActualArgumentTypes(List<TypeDef> actualArgumentTypes) voidvoidMethodDef.setExceptions(Set<TypeDef> exceptions) voidClassDef.setExtends(Set<TypeDef> extendz) voidClassDef.setImplements(Set<TypeDef> implementz) 参数类型为TypeDef的com.thoughtworks.qdox.parser.structs中的构造器限定符构造器说明ProvidesDef(TypeDef service) WildcardTypeDef(TypeDef typeDef, String wildcardExpressionType) 类型变量类型为TypeDef的com.thoughtworks.qdox.parser.structs中的构造器参数